** Description changed:
[Impact]
* the check-rpc and check-nfs commands are broken in nagios-plugins on 12.04 because the path to rpcinfo is not correct. Once the package is installed, you must adjust /usr/lib/nagios/plugins/utils.pm to use the correct path, but this is overwritten on upgrades
[Test Case]
$ sudo apt-get install nagios-plugins-standard rpcbind
With old version:
$ /usr/lib/nagios/plugins/check_rpc -H '127.0.0.1' -C portmap
Can't fork for rpcinfo: No such file or directory
With new version and corrected path:
$ /usr/lib/nagios/plugins/check_rpc -H '127.0.0.1' -C portmap
OK: RPC program portmap version 2 version 3 version 4 udp running
[Regression Potential]
